Koshinski Asset Management Inc. boosted its holdings in shares of FactSet Research Systems Inc. (NYSE:FDS – Free Report) by 16.5% during the 2nd qu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und owned 1,372 shares of the business services provider’s stock after buying an additional 194 shares during the period. Koshinski Asset Management Inc.’s holdings in FactSet Research Systems were worth $614,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

FactSet Research Systems Price Performance
FDS opened at $286.81 on Monday. The firm has a market cap of $10.84 billion, a P/E ratio of 18.44, a PEG ratio of 2.12 and a beta of 0.79. The firm has a 50-day moving average of $333.08 and a 200 day moving average of $397.92.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.63, a quick ratio of 1.47 and a current ratio of 1.40. FactSet Research Systems Inc. has a fifty-two week low of $272.50 and a fifty-two week high of $499.87.
FactSet Research Systems Dividend Announcement
The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Thursday, September 18th. Investors of record on Friday, August 29th were given a dividend of $1.10 per share. The ex-dividend date was Friday, August 29th. This represents a $4.40 annualized dividend and a yield of 1.5%. FactSet Research Systems’s dividend payout ratio is presently 28.30%.

FactSet Research Systems Profile
FactSet Research Systems Inc, a financial data company, provides integrated financial information and analytical applications to the investment community in the Americas,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and the Asia Pacific. The company delivers insight and information through the workflow solutions of research, analytics and trading, content and technology solutions, and wealth.
